Unified Payments Interface (UPI) in India: A Comprehensive Review and Analysis of Gen Z towards Cashless Economy

Author Name : Gaurav Makhija, Tushar Keswani, Shantilal Jadhav, Dr. Pralhad Joshi

ABSTRACT

The Unified Payments Interface (UPI) has emerged as a revolutionary payment system in India, transforming the landscape of digital transactions. This research paper provides a comprehensive review and analysis of UPI in India, examining its features, impact, challenges, and future prospects. The study aims to shed light on the key aspects of UPI, its adoption rate, benefits, and potential limitations, while also exploring the regulatory framework and policy initiatives driving its growth. The study was conducted in South Pune. The primary data was collected from students who are staying outside form home town and are pursuing their postgraduate course. The Data was analyzed with (SPSS version 22). It has been found that students and parents felt easy to transfer money online. Students are comfortable spending money with various UPI apps. There has been a dramatic change in student’s behavior, especially after the pandemic. Most of them have learned and adopted spending online through various UPI apps. However, students need various facilities and improvements in UPI apps.  Through a systematic analysis of existing literature, data, and case studies, this paper aims to contribute to the understanding of UPI and its significance in the Indian financial ecosystem.
